The Arboricole cowl is inspired by all things “tree”. The cowl playfully features bold twisted traveling cables — reminiscent of steady trunks and graceful vines — climbing up the cowl, and a lace stitch pattern of exuberant canopies. For best effect, use a round yarn with good stitch definition. Yarn weights ranging from fingering to DK would be suitable. As for colorways, I would recommend solid, semi-solid, or gradient (single skein or gradient set) yarns.

Yarn
Renaissance Dyeing Merinos d’Arles (Fingering; 100% Merino; 380 meters / 416 yards per 100 grams); 2 skeins; sample uses 147 grams in color Jade.

Needles
3 mm (US size 2.5) 80 cm / 32 inches circular needle or size to obtain gauge.

Gauge
27.5 stitches and 40.5 rows = 10 cm / 4 inches in Stockinette stitch, unblocked.
22.5 stitches and 34.5 rows = 10 cm / 4 inches in stitch pattern B – Canopy, blocked.
Note: obtaining the gauge given is not crucial but will affect the finished size and the yardage needed.

Notions
Removable stitch markers: 1 in color A (beginning-of-round marker), 4 in color B (optional). Tapestry needle. Blocking pins. Blocking wires (optional).

Size
One; easily customizable.

Final measurements
Circumference (c): 132 cm / 52 inches, height (h): 38 cm / 15 inches.

Skill level
Basic stitches, increases, double and multiple decreases, twisted stitches, cable stitches. Stitch pattern requiring some attention. Easy patterning on all rounds. Lace and cable patterning on odd rounds only. Working with a wide stitch repeat. Elastic BO.
Video tutorials are provided for the stitches and techniques used.

Pattern notes
This pattern is worked in the round. The stitch count
remains constant throughout the whole pattern. Suggestions are given to customize the pattern.
Charts and written instructions are provided as well as clear video tutorials for the used stitches and techniques.
